Understanding Fishing Charter Boats

fishing charter boat

Fishing charter boats are specialized vessels that offer fishing trips for individuals or groups. These boats come equipped with all the necessary fishing gear, bait, and experienced crew members who can guide you through the fishing process. Depending on the charter service, these trips can range from a few hours to multiple days, allowing for a variety of fishing experiences.

One of the main advantages of using a fishing charter boat is the knowledge and expertise that the crew brings. They are often local fishermen who are familiar with the best fishing spots, seasonal patterns, and techniques that can increase your chances of a successful catch. This insider knowledge can make a significant difference, especially for those unfamiliar with the area.

Types of Fishing Charters

There are several types of fishing charters available, each tailored to different preferences and experiences. The most common types include:

  • Deep Sea Fishing Charters: These trips venture far into the ocean, targeting larger fish species such as tuna, marlin, and shark. They typically last a full day and require more extensive equipment.
  • Inshore Fishing Charters: These trips are conducted closer to the shore and target smaller fish species like snapper and grouper. They are ideal for families or beginners.
  • Fly Fishing Charters: Specializing in fly fishing, these charters focus on specific techniques and are often conducted in freshwater locations.
  • Party Fishing Charters: These are shared trips with multiple participants, making them a cost-effective option for those looking to enjoy fishing without the higher costs of private charters.

Choosing the Right Charter

When selecting a fishing charter boat, several factors should be considered to ensure a memorable experience. First and foremost, check the reputation of the charter company. Look for reviews and ratings from previous customers to gauge their experiences.

Next, consider the type of fishing you want to do. Ensure the charter specializes in your desired fishing method and targets the species you’re interested in. Additionally, inquire about the equipment provided. A well-equipped boat with quality gear can significantly enhance your fishing experience.

Pricing is another critical factor. Charter prices can vary widely based on the type of trip, duration, and included amenities. Always clarify what is included in the price, such as bait, tackle, and licenses, to avoid unexpected costs.

Safety and Regulations

Safety is paramount when it comes to fishing charters. Ensure that the charter boat is properly licensed and follows all safety regulations. The crew should brief you on safety protocols before heading out. It’s also advisable to wear life jackets and be aware of weather conditions.

Additionally, familiarize yourself with local fishing regulations. Many charter services provide guidance on legal limits, seasons, and protected species to ensure that your fishing practices are sustainable and responsible.

Finally, consider booking your trip during peak fishing seasons to maximize your chances of a successful outing. Different species have specific seasons, and local charters can provide insights into the best times to fish.
